If you want to know who really controls Red Avenue New Materials Group Co., Ltd. (SHSE:603650), then you'll have to look at the makeup of its share registry. With 63% stake, individual insiders possess the maximum shares in the company. Put another way, the group faces the maximum upside potential (or downside risk).

So it follows, every decision made by insiders of Red Avenue New Materials Group regarding the company's future would be crucial to them.

What Does The Institutional Ownership Tell Us About Red Avenue New Materials Group?

Institutional investors commonly compare their own returns to the returns of a commonly followed index. So they generally do consider buying larger companies that are included in the relevant benchmark index.

Less than 5% of Red Avenue New Materials Group is held by institutional investors. This suggests that some funds have the company in their sights, but many have not yet bought shares in it. If the company is growing earnings, that may indicate that it is just beginning to catch the attention of these deep-pocketed investors. It is not uncommon to see a big share price rise if multiple institutional investors are trying to buy into a stock at the same time. Hedge funds don't have many shares in Red Avenue New Materials Group. Ning Zhang is currently the largest shareholder, with 63% of shares outstanding. With such a huge stake in the ownership, we infer that they have significant control of the future of the company. With 5.2% and 3.0% of the shares outstanding respectively, Zhoushan Yutong Venture Capital Partnership Enterprise (Limited Partnership) and Shaanxi Coal and Chemical Industry Group Co.,Ltd. are the second and third largest shareholders.

Insider Ownership Of Red Avenue New Materials Group

While the precise definition of an insider can be subjective, almost everyone considers board members to be insiders. Management ultimately answers to the board. However, it is not uncommon for managers to be executive board members, especially if they are a founder or the CEO.

I generally consider insider ownership to be a good thing. However, on some occasions it makes it more difficult for other shareholders to hold the board accountable for decisions.

Our information suggests that insiders own more than half of Red Avenue New Materials Group Co., Ltd.. This gives them effective control of the company. That means insiders have a very meaningful CN¥14b stake in this CN¥22b business. Most would argue this is a positive, showing strong alignment with shareholders. General Public Ownership

With a 24% ownership, the general public, mostly comprising of individual investors, have some degree of sway over Red Avenue New Materials Group. While this size of ownership may not be enough to sway a policy decision in their favour, they can still make a collective impact on company policies.

Private Company Ownership

Our data indicates that Private Companies hold 8.3%, of the company's shares. It's hard to draw any conclusions from this fact alone, so its worth looking into who owns those private companies. Sometimes insiders or other related parties have an interest in shares in a public company through a separate private company.
